 +===== Twisted Map =====
 +
 +If the map appears twisted, you should do the following. On the lower right, click the  box that will look like the following (ie. esri:102100). You’re value will look different
 +
 +{{:census:qgis_twisted_map.png?200|}}
 +
 +
 +Choose WGS_1984_Web_Mercator_Auxiliary_Sphere
